Not going well, torn cuff

When my Dr. didn't meet my expectations and handle me properly after several months of post op complications....I switched Dr's. It was funny how in one visit to my new Dr. my pain and everything was corrected once he treated me. Now saying that a torn cuff will take time to heal but needless to say if your Dr. is blowing you off you need to see another Dr. pronto! I think the biggest thing that gets me is: if a cuff is torn why do they just leave it the way it is, why would they not try to suture the torn area back to heal more quickly and reduce the scar tissue. As we all know torn tissue not stitched will heal with a more exaggerated scar, and we know scar tissue isn't as elastic as healthy tissue. I just don't get it.

Not going well, torn cuff

I went to the doctor last wednesday and I have a small hole in my cuff, he just put some glue on it and told me to take advil :S I dont know what the hell is wrong with these doctors, but Thursday I will be 10 weeks post op and I am ready to go out and play a little bit.. I wonder why he just didnt repair it with the silver nitrate while i was there already.. he said it just needs to heal, that I will be fine.. Im pretty sure he is wrong!
